I have made stew tonight and it smells yummy! We are just waiting for Phil to get in so we can taste it. This stew recipe is so easy and the kids love it
large pkg of stewing beef
can of mushroom soup
one onion -chopped
one pkg of dry onion soup mix
one can of dry red wine (use the can from the mushroom soup)
fresh or canned mushrooms
brown the beef if you are using your oven( 325 degrees for a few hours) and then throw all the other ingredients in. It is great in the slow cooker too :)
